Itinerary

Day 1Ho Chi Minh Arrival

Upon your arrival in Saigon, you will be met by our staff and transferred to your hotel for check-in and stay overnight.

Day 2Ho Chi Minh City Tour

After breakfast, you will the Binh Tay Market in Cho Lon, then go to Thien Hau, a 150-year-old Chinese Temple, and visit a lacquer ware workshop and Jade Emperor Pagoda. In the afternoon, we will visit War Remnants Museum, Notre Dame Cathedral, and the old Central Post Office. One night in Ho Chi Minh City hotel. (B, L)

Day 3Ho Chi Minh - Mekong Delta

Take a morning drive to Cai Be for a visit to the floating market, you then take a boat ride through a maze of shady canals to visit Vinh Long on An Binh Island for enjoying local tropical fruits and see how the farmers cultivate their orchards, people making their living from ceramics and rice paper. If time permits, you will ride through the village by bike, look at the local handicraft shops, and then spend one night staying in Can Tho. (B)

Day 4Mekong Delta - Phnom Penh

In the morning you take your private boat to Visit Cai Rang floating market, the most beautiful and colorful one in Mekong delta Vietnam. Continue your travel to Chau Doc town where you will visit Sam Mountain, Lady temple and Fishing village later by boat. Over night by Victoria hotel. (B. L)

Day 5Phnom Penh City Tour

After breakfast, we join the speedboat to Phom Penh. You have lunch before visiting the hotel, we visit the Toul Sleng Museum, and Wat Phnom, the symbol of Phnom Penh. Visit the National Museum and go shopping at the Central Market and the famous Russian Market will be arranged for the afternoon. (B)

Day 6Phnom Penh - Siem Reap

In the morning, you visit the Royal Palace with the Silver Pagoda before driving to Siem Reap by car Freetime in the afternoon that you can spend checking out the town, doing some shopping, or finding a great place for dinner. (B)

Day 7Siem Reap – Angkor Temples

Get up early in the morning, you will have a chance to see the sunrise over Angkor. Visit the ancient capital of Angkor Thom, and see the South gate, Bayon and Baphuon temples, the Terrace of the Elephants, and the Leper kin. The jungle temple of Ta Phrom is the next before going to the wonders of Angkor Wat, you then watch the sunset from the hilltop temple of Phnom Bakheng. (B)

Day 8Siem Reap - Kompong Cham

After breakfast, we travel to Kompong Cham by Carthen visit Wat Nokor and cross to Koh Pan to observe the life of the farmers there. In the dry season, we cross by driving over a bamboo bridge or by ferry boat in the wet season for more sightseeing. Kompong Cham hotel is your residence to spend one night relaxed. (B)

Day 9Kompong Cham - Kratie

Going by car to the town of Kratie in the morning, you will check into the hotel for one night’s stay. In the afternoon you go by local transport (moto-rework) to the dolphin viewpoint, and then by boat to see dolphins. (B)

Day 10Kratie - Pakse

This morning you will board a local car to cross into Laos. Driving along the Mekong River, passing many villages and paddy fields, you then pass through the town of SteungTreng, before crossing the border into Laos. From the border, it is on to Pakse where we check into the hotel and stay overnight. (B)

Day 11Pakse - Bolaven Plateau

From Pakseyou take a long drive toBolaven Plateau for a visit to the Tad Fan Waterfall, coffee, and tea plantations. You also go to the villages of the ethnic KatouSauy, Kaloum, Lavea, Ngea, and Laven groups and then back to the hotel in Pakse. (B)

Day 12Pakse – Hinboun

After breakfast, you take the drive to Hinboun and stop at Savannakheton along the way for lunch. You arrive in Hinboun by mid-afternoon, check in hotel then have time to walk around and see the town. This fast-growing town has become an important trading center between Thailand and Laos. (B)

Day 13Hinboun - KhongLor Cave – Ban Na Hin

The amazing cave of Khong Lor is 7.5km long and was formed by the Hinboun River, which flows through the cave all year round. Today you will drive to the cave, stop at Ban Na Hin for a walk to That to Mok, and then take a boat ride to the Khonglor Valley. You stop along the way to observe many interesting stalactite formations. Ban Na Hin hotel is tonight’s residence. (B)

Day 14Ban Na Hin – Vientiane

Drive to Vientiane and have lunch on the way to a local restaurant. After a short rest in the Vientiane hotel, you visit the oldest temple Wat Sisaket followed by the former royal temple of Haw Pha Kaew, the imposing Patouxai Monument, and the Lao symbol -That Luang Stupa. (B)

Day 15Vientiane Departure

It will be time to be ready for your departure transfer after breakfast at the hotel. (B)
